Question
A baseball fan sitting in the "cheap seats" is d = 171 m from home plate (see the figure below). How much time elapses between the instant the fan sees a batter hit the ball and the moment the fan hears the sound? (Assume the speed of sound is 344 m/s, and the vertical distance can be ignored.)
